The ingredients needed to make Texmex beef enchiladas:
  1. Get 2 packs Ground beef
  2. Get 1 whole Onion
  3. Prepare 1 whole Bell peppers
  4. Get 4 cans Enchiladas sauce
  5. Take 4 packs Taco cheese
  6. Make ready 18 Corn tortillas this is the 3 layers you can use more
  7. Take 2 tablespoon Garlic powder
  8. Get 2 tablespoon onion powder
  9. Make ready 2 tablespoon cumin
  10. Make ready 1 tablespoon Paprika
  11. Make ready 2 tablespoons salt

Steps to make Texmex beef enchiladas:
  1. Cook ground beef, onion, bell peppers together. Once ground beef turns brown and done. Drain the grease from the meat.
  2. Once the meat is drained put it back in the pot and add the enchiladas sauce, paprika, cumin, onion powder and garlic powder. Salt for taste. Bring everything to a boil then put it on medium heat for 15 to 20 minutes.
  3. While the ground meat is cooks start frying the corn tortillas on both sides.
  4. Now it's layering time. Put a little of the enchiladas sauce at the bottom of your pan so the corn tortillas don't stick. Then place the corn tortillas, (put then side by side I used three on each side) then the ground beef mixture then the cheese and repeat.
  5. Turn the oven on 350. Place the dish in the oven for 15 to 20 minutes or until the cheese start bubbling.
  6. Take it out the oven and let it sit for 30 minutes. It will be easier to cut this way. Now we are ready to eat. πŸ˜‹πŸ˜‹πŸ˜‹
